510,502 (five hundred ten thousand five hundred two) is an even 6-digit number. It is a composite number with 4 divisors, and factors as 2 × 255,251. Written other ways, in hexadecimal, 0x7CA26.

Goldbach decomposition

Goldbach's conjecture says every even integer greater than 2 is the sum of two primes. For 510502, here are decompositions:

  • 53 + 510449 = 510502
  • 101 + 510401 = 510502
  • 191 + 510311 = 510502
  • 269 + 510233 = 510502
  • 401 + 510101 = 510502
  • 563 + 509939 = 510502
  • 593 + 509909 = 510502
  • 659 + 509843 = 510502

Showing the first eight; more decompositions exist.
